# Check basic building functionality with the checksum-only file system when symlinks are involved
# Note: result of scanning a checksum node will still be valid even
# if the content of the path that it links to changes.
#
# REQUIRES: rdar105175919
# RUN: rm -rf %t.build
# RUN: mkdir -p %t.build
# RUN: echo magic1 string > "%t.build/raw1.txt"
# RUN: echo magic2 string > "%t.build/raw2.txt"
# RUN: ln -s "%t.build/raw1.txt" "%t.build/raw.txt"
# RUN: cat %s > "%t.build/build.llbuild"
# RUN: %{llbuild} buildsystem build --serial --chdir %t.build --trace %t.trace > %t.out
# RUN: %{FileCheck} --input-file=%t.out %s
#
# CHECK: Create magic.txt from raw.txt
# CHECK: Extract first word
# CHECK: Capitalize first word
# CHECK: MAGIC1

# Check the engine trace.
#
# RUN: %{FileCheck} --input-file=%t.trace %s --check-prefix CHECK-TRACE
#
# CHECK-TRACE: "build-started"
# CHECK-TRACE: "new-rule", "R1", "Tbasic"
# CHECK-TRACE: "new-rule", "R2", "Nfinal.txt"
# CHECK-TRACE: "new-rule", "R3", "Ccapitalize-first-word"
# CHECK-TRACE: "new-rule", "R4", "Nfirst-word.txt"
# CHECK-TRACE: "new-rule", "R5", "Cextract-first-word"
# CHECK-TRACE: "new-rule", "R6", "Nmagic.txt"
# CHECK-TRACE: "new-rule", "R7", "Cread-magic-file"
# CHECK-TRACE: "new-rule", "R8", "Nraw.txt"
# CHECK-TRACE: "build-ended"

# Check that a null build does nothing.
#
# RUN: %{llbuild} buildsystem build --serial --chdir %t.build --trace %t.trace > %t2.out
# RUN: echo "PREVENT-EMPTY-FILE" >> %t2.out
# RUN: %{FileCheck} --input-file=%t2.out %s --check-prefix=CHECK-REBUILD
#
# CHECK-REBUILD-NOT: Create magic.txt from raw.txt
# CHECK-REBUILD-NOT: Extract first word
# CHECK-REBUILD-NOT: Capitalize first word

client:
  name: basic
  file-system: checksum-only

targets:
  basic: ["final.txt"]

# define the default target to execute when this manifest is loaded.
default: basic

commands:
  read-magic-file:
    tool: shell
    inputs: ["raw.txt"]
    outputs: ["magic.txt"]
    description: "Create magic.txt from raw.txt"
    args: "cat raw.txt > magic.txt"

  extract-first-word:
    tool: shell
    inputs: ["magic.txt"]
    outputs: ["first-word.txt"]
    description: "Extract first word"
    args: "cat magic.txt | awk '{print $1;}' > first-word.txt"

  capitalize-first-word:
    tool: shell
    inputs: ["first-word.txt"]
    outputs: ["final.txt"]
    description: "Capitalize first word"
    args: "cat first-word.txt | tr a-z A-Z > final.txt; cat final.txt"
